Merge tag 'media/v6.8-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mchehab/linux-media
Pull media updates from Mauro Carvalho Chehab: - v4l core: subdev frame interval now supports which field - v4l kapi: moves and renames the init_cfg pad op to init_state as an internal op. - new sensor drivers: gc0308, gc2145, Avnet Alvium, ov64a40, tw9900 - new camera driver: STM32 DCMIPP - s5p-mfc has gained MFC v12 support - new ISP driver added to staging: Starfive - new stateful encoder/decoded: Wave5 codec It is found on the J721S2 SoC, JH7100 SoC, ssd202d SoC. Etc. - fwnode gained support for MIPI "DisCo for Imaging" (https://www.mipi.org/specifications/mipi-disco-imaging) - as usual, lots of cleanups, fixups and driver improvements. * tag 'media/v6.8-2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mchehab/linux-media: (309 commits) media: i2c: thp7312: select CONFIG_FW_LOADER media: i2c: mt9m114: use fsleep() in place of udelay() media: videobuf2: core: Rename min_buffers_needed field in vb2_queue media: i2c: thp7312: Store frame interval in subdev state media: docs: uAPI: Fix documentation of 'which' field for routing ioctls media: docs: uAPI: Expand error documentation for invalid 'which' value media: docs: uAPI: Clarify error documentation for invalid 'which' value media: v4l2-subdev: Store frame interval in subdev state media: v4l2-subdev: Add which field to struct v4l2_subdev_frame_interval media: v4l2-subdev: Turn .[gs]_frame_interval into pad operations media: v4l: subdev: Move out subdev state lock macros outside CONFIG_MEDIA_CONTROLLER media: s5p-mfc: DPB Count Independent of VIDIOC_REQBUF media: s5p-mfc: Load firmware for each run in MFCv12. media: s5p-mfc: Set context for valid case before calling try_run media: s5p-mfc: Add support for DMABUF for encoder media: s5p-mfc: Add support for UHD encoding. media: s5p-mfc: Add support for rate controls in MFCv12 media: s5p-mfc: Add YV12 and I420 multiplanar format support media: s5p-mfc: Add initial support for MFCv12 media: s5p-mfc: Rename IS_MFCV10 macro ...

+//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
+/*
+ * Driver for STM32 Digital Camera Memory Interface Pixel Processor
+ *
+ * Copyright (C) STMicroelectronics SA 2023
+ * Authors: Hugues Fruchet <hugues.fruchet@foss.st.com>
+ * Alain Volmat <alain.volmat@foss.st.com>
+ * for STMicroelectronics.
+ */
+
+#include <linux/init.h>
+#include <linux/module.h>
+
+#include "dcmipp-common.h"
+
+/* Helper function to allocate and initialize pads */
+struct media_pad *dcmipp_pads_init(u16 num_pads, const unsigned long *pads_flags)
+{
+ struct media_pad *pads;
+ unsigned int i;
+
+ /* Allocate memory for the pads */
+ pads = kcalloc(num_pads, sizeof(*pads), GFP_KERNEL);
+ if (!pads)
+ return ERR_PTR(-ENOMEM);
+
+ /* Initialize the pads */
+ for (i = 0; i < num_pads; i++) {
+ pads[i].index = i;
+ pads[i].flags = pads_flags[i];
+ }
+
+ return pads;
+}
+
+static const struct media_entity_operations dcmipp_entity_ops = {
+ .link_validate = v4l2_subdev_link_validate,
+};
+
+int dcmipp_ent_sd_register(struct dcmipp_ent_device *ved,
+ struct v4l2_subdev *sd,
+ struct v4l2_device *v4l2_dev,
+ const char *const name,
+ u32 function,
+ u16 num_pads,
+ const unsigned long *pads_flag,
+ const struct v4l2_subdev_internal_ops *sd_int_ops,
+ const struct v4l2_subdev_ops *sd_ops,
+ irq_handler_t handler,
+ irq_handler_t thread_fn)
+{
+ int ret;
+
+ /* Allocate the pads. Should be released from the sd_int_op release */
+ ved->pads = dcmipp_pads_init(num_pads, pads_flag);
+ if (IS_ERR(ved->pads))
+ return PTR_ERR(ved->pads);
+
+ /* Fill the dcmipp_ent_device struct */
+ ved->ent = &sd->entity;
+
+ /* Initialize the subdev */
+ v4l2_subdev_init(sd, sd_ops);
+ sd->internal_ops = sd_int_ops;
+ sd->entity.function = function;
+ sd->entity.ops = &dcmipp_entity_ops;
+ sd->owner = THIS_MODULE;
+ strscpy(sd->name, name, sizeof(sd->name));
+ v4l2_set_subdevdata(sd, ved);
+
+ /* Expose this subdev to user space */
+ sd->flags |= V4L2_SUBDEV_FL_HAS_DEVNODE;
+ if (sd->ctrl_handler)
+ sd->flags |= V4L2_SUBDEV_FL_HAS_EVENTS;
+
+ /* Initialize the media entity */
+ ret = media_entity_pads_init(&sd->entity, num_pads, ved->pads);
+ if (ret)
+ goto err_clean_pads;
+
+ ret = v4l2_subdev_init_finalize(sd);
+ if (ret < 0)
+ goto err_clean_m_ent;
+
+ /* Register the subdev with the v4l2 and the media framework */
+ ret = v4l2_device_register_subdev(v4l2_dev, sd);
+ if (ret) {
+ dev_err(v4l2_dev->dev,
+ "%s: subdev register failed (err=%d)\n",
+ name, ret);
+ goto err_clean_m_ent;
+ }
+
+ ved->handler = handler;
+ ved->thread_fn = thread_fn;
+
+ return 0;
+
+err_clean_m_ent:
+ media_entity_cleanup(&sd->entity);
+err_clean_pads:
+ dcmipp_pads_cleanup(ved->pads);
+ return ret;
+}
+
+void
+dcmipp_ent_sd_unregister(struct dcmipp_ent_device *ved, struct v4l2_subdev *sd)
+{
+ media_entity_cleanup(ved->ent);
+ v4l2_device_unregister_subdev(sd);
+}
